Osram Launches IR LED for Camera Applications

With the new SFH 4715AS and SFH 4716AS Osram Opto Semiconductors has increased the output of its IR Oslon Black family – for the second time in six months. This has been achieved by combining the latest chip design with an optimized package and the Nanostack technology, in which each chip has two emission centers. Depending on the type of external optics and the particular application, the infrared light emitting diodes (IREDs) can provide illumination over a distance of more than 100 meters, which make them even better light sources for many camera-based applications.
